Moving is never easy, it's terrifying. I dreaded leaving my friends and home, just so my uncle could get another job. Yeah, my uncle.

My parents left me with my aunt and uncle when I was only a year old. My aunt never told me why. So they took me into custody, claiming themselves as my new guardian. I grew up with their son, Scotty. He practically became my brother, and I sure treated him like one. He was a year younger, but I could still take him down.

"Katie, come help for goodness sake!"
I groan and get out of the car.

"I'm coming!" I yell as I shut the door.

I follow my aunt to the moving truck and take a box of my stuff.

"Go put that in your new room, aren't you so excited to see the inside of the home?!" She says enthusiastically.

"Absolutely thrilling." I mumble as I carry the box towards the front door.

I stumble a few times before reaching the door.

"Scott can you-

I see the door fly open, and in those two split seconds, I wish I had at least reacted. The door slammed into my face, making my box fall, and my own body. I groan and cup my hands around my nose.

"Woah are you okay?" Scott says as he runs past me and stops.

I don't reply, and I feel my nose get colder. I look up at him while screaming,

"Scott, what the hell?!"

"Sorry!" He replies.

He inhales through his teeth.

"Is it bleeding?" I ask.

"Ummm, you might want to check in the bathroom." He says.

I get up while still cupping my hands around my nose and head for the bathroom. As I walk in a flip on the light switch.

My whole face was red with blood, I've somehow spread the blood from my forehead to my chin and to my ears. I splash water against my face, then reach for a towel. I then realize we are in a stinking new house so I wipe my face with my Yankees shirt, covering it with a new pinkish color. I look down to see blood stained on the wood and look over to see the light switch bloody.

Great, my first bloody nose in a new house.
